/**
* Adds a hook to be called before the task is invoked.
*
* @param hook - function to be called before the task is invoked
* @param options - options for the hook; `priority` is used to determine the order in which hooks are called, with higher priority hooks being called first, and `name` is used to identify the hook
*/
public addBeforeCallHook(
hook: types.TaskBeforeCallHook<TInput>,
{ priority = 0, name }: { priority?: number; name?: string } = {}
): this {
const hookName = name ?? `preHook_${this._preHooks.length}`
this._preHooks.push({ hook, priority, name: hookName })
this._preHooks.sort((a, b) => b.priority - a.priority)
return this
}
/**
* Adds a hook to be called after the task is invoked.
*
* @param hook - function to be called after the task is invoked
* @param options - options for the hook; `priority` is used to determine the order in which hooks are called, with higher priority hooks being called first, and `name` is used to identify the hook
*/
public addAfterCallHook(
hook: types.TaskAfterCallHook<TInput, TOutput>
hook: types.TaskAfterCallHook<TInput, TOutput>,
{ priority = 0, name }: { priority?: number; name?: string } = {}
): this {
this._postHooks.push(hook)
const hookName = name ?? `postHook_${this._postHooks.length}`
this._postHooks.push({ hook, priority, name: hookName })
this._postHooks.sort((a, b) => b.priority - a.priority)
return this
}
